How does a kite flying competition work?

In America, kite flying competitions have two different categories; ballet, where the kite flyer choreographs a flying routine to music lasting a few minutes, and precision, where the competitor performs a series of maneuvers without music and are judged on their accuracy. In other places of the world, a competition is much more aggressive and often features the kite flyers trying to cut the lines of their opponents with their kites.

What are the rules of kite fighting?

In kite fighting, the goal is to control your kite and use it to cut the strings of your opponent's kite. The strings are typically coated with glass or abrasive materials to make them sharp. The last kite flying without its string cut is declared the winner. It is important to play in an open area away from obstacles and people to prevent accidents.
